## Runbook: Dispatchline heuristic rollout

1. Freeze driver-assignment config.
2. Deploy heuristic build to canary region (Norvale).
3. Watch assignment latency p95 for 15 min; rollback if >800ms.
4. Compare reassignment churn vs. baseline; threshold 4%.
5. Promote to all regions via staged rollout, 25% steps.
6. Unfreeze config.

Rollback: redeploy previous tag; no data migration needed. Canary deploys must be pushed with the deploy key below.

deploy key for kagup-bawig: bky9_ZMq28eTw9

Plugin authors: the nightly catalogue import reads MARC-like records from the staging shelf and normalizes them through the Thistle mapper before your hooks fire. If your plugin mutates records, do it in the post-normalize phase only; earlier mutations are discarded when the importer retries a batch. Failed batches are parked, not dropped, and retried three times with backoff. When reporting import problems, always include the run identifier so we can pull the exact batch logs. It appears below.

session token of kahog-bahif = htk9_f63daec35

Summary: proposal to move all Tier 1 and Tier 2 support for the Pellwick platform to Granthall Outsourcing, operating from their Veremouth centre. Savings estimate: 22% annually. Transition: 14 weeks. Internal team of nine redeployed or offered severance per policy. SLA draft reviewed by legal; penalties acceptable. Risks: knowledge loss, initial CSAT dip. Decision needed at Thursday's session. Do not circulate beyond this list. Background strategy is summarized in the note below.

management briefing: Headcount on the Praok team goes from 16 to 91 by the end of March. Gross margin on Praok came in at 2 percent against a plan of 26 percent.